#f83008 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f83008 is composed of 97.3% red, 18.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 96.8%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 10 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 50.2%. #f83008 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6010 with #f10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#f83008 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f83008 has RGB values of R:248, G:48,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.97,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16265224.

Shades and Tints of #f83008
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ef0ed is the lightest one.

Tones of #f83008
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837e7d is the less saturated color, while #f83008 is the most saturated one.
